Putong Bigas

Soft, fluffy and delicious Filipino steamed rice cakes that are perfect for breakfast, snack or dessert!
Prep Time20 minutes
Cook Time30 minutes
Total Time50 minutes
Course: Dessert, Snack
Cuisine: Filipino
Servings: 14 pieces
Calories: 249kcal

Ingredients

  • 3 ½ cups rice flour
  • 1 ½ cups granulated sugar
  • 1 ½ tablespoons baking powder make sure to level it out before adding it to the mixture
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up water
  • 1 ¾ cups whole milk
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  • In a large bowl, add rice flour, sugar, baking powder, salt, and mix until well combined.
  • Next add in whole milk, water, and vanilla extract and stir until fully blended.
  • Cover with cling wrap and refrigerate for 15 minutes.
  • Place a banana leaves liner into the 5-ounces molds.
  • Pour the batter into the mold halfway through.
  • Steam the putong bigas for 15 minutes or until the toothpick comes out clean when inserted.
  • Remove from the steamer and allow it to cool before serving.
